Nvidia Becomes World’s Most Valuable Company
On June 18, 2024, Nvidia’s market capitalization soared to an unprecedented $3.33 trillion, overtaking global behemoths like Google, Apple, and Microsoft. As of the latest figures, Nvidia’s market cap stands at $3.335 trillion, with Microsoft at $3.317 trillion and Apple at $3.285 trillion.
Surpassing Industry Giants
Until recently, Microsoft led the global market cap rankings. Nvidia breaking the $3 trillion threshold in early June allowed it to secure a spot among the top three companies worldwide. This surge reflects Nvidia’s growing presence and influence in the tech sector.
Stock Performance and Financial Milestones
Nvidia’s shares have experienced a meteoric rise, closing at $135.58, more than tripling in value over the past year. According to recent reports, Nvidia’s stock delivered the best performance in the S&P 500 index in 2023. Earlier this month, Nvidia implemented a 10-to-1 stock split to decrease share prices, making them more accessible to individual investors.
Driving Factors Behind the Growth
Experts attribute Nvidia’s skyrocketing valuation to the increasing demand for video chips used in artificial intelligence (AI) applications. “Nvidia will become the most important company for our civilization in the next decade as the world increasingly relies on AI,” said Angelo Zino, an analyst at CFRA Research.
Record-Breaking Revenue
In May 2024, Nvidia announced a record quarterly revenue of $26.04 billion, marking an 18% increase from the previous quarter and a staggering 262% year-over-year growth. This significant revenue surge underscores Nvidia’s robust financial health and its pivotal role in the tech industry.
